Affordable Education

At $89 per credit hour, a TCSG education is a bargain when it comes to quality, affordable education. Students can access Georgia's HOPE grant and scholarship and the Federal Pell Grant to help pay for a TCSG education. Seventeen career fields are tuition-free through the HOPE Career Grant.
$89 per credit hour

$1,068 average full-time tuition per semester

$

56% receiving federal financial aid

41% receiving HOPE

Guaranteed Education
TCSG graduates are bridging the skills gap in Georgia by answering employers' needs for talented professionals who can understand and master the latest technologies. Georgia's business and industry leaders are quick to point out the state's thriving workforce as a key reason for building and/or relocating here. TCSG graduates are guaranteed to be proficient in TCSG-taught competencies or the college will retrain them at no cost.

Free Tuition in 17 High-Demand Career Fields* Automotive Technology Aviation Certified Engineer Assistant Commercial Truck Driving Computer Programming Computer Technology Construction Diesel Equipment Technology Early Childhood Care & Education Electrical Lineworker Health Science Industrial Maintenance Logistics Movie Production/Set Design Practical Nursing Precision Manufacturing Welding & Joining Technology
More than 39,000 students were enrolled in a high-demand career field program in AY18, and more than 25,000 diplomas and/or certificates were awarded.
Students enrolled in HOPE Career Grant majors increased by 25% and the number of awards increased by 42% in AY18.
* Must meet eligibility requirements for HOPE Grant. Details: tcsg.edu/free-tuition

AY18 Enrollment: 26,123
TCSG colleges provided more than 50% of the state's Dual Enrollment credit in FY17 and FY18. The highest percentage of participation in Dual Enrollment are from students in rural communities.

Adult Education
53,979 students enrolled for FREE instruction 450+ instructional sites 31 adult education programs serving Georgia:
(22 TCSG Colleges, 3 School Districts, 6 Community-Based Organizations)
1,120 instructors (238 full-time and 882 part-time) 66% of adult education students are between the ages of 19-44
10,613 graduates 65 GED testing centers 54 mobile testing labs 3 youth challenge academies More than 88 correctional institutions served 9 juvenile justice sites served

Certified Literate Communities 39 Counties / 1 City

CLCP
Certified Literate Community Program clcpga.org
The CLCP program is a grassroots campaign that helps build partnerships and support for adult education programs and students. This business, education and government partnership makes literacy a community-wide commitment that helps children, families and workers improve literacy levels.

Area Development magazine names Quick Start the #1 workforce training program in the U.S. for the 9th year in a row!
Quick Start Projects:
95% supported Georgia manufacturers 58% supported new companies 42% supported existing/expanding industries 41% involved international companies 62% were located outside of Metro Atlanta
(representing 69% of FY18 trainees) 4,790 jobs were created 32 international projects 11 different countries 79 customized workforce training projects 32,212 individuals trained
Economic Development
Business & Industry: TCSG colleges around the state deliver on-demand, customized training designed to meet the needs of local industries. Whether it's incumbent worker training for planned facility upgrades, new employee training to meet growing workforce needs, or leadership development, TCSG colleges have the resources and expertise to develop individualized plans to meet corporate needs at the local level.
Professional Development: TCSG colleges provide high-quality, non-credit training programs designed to help workers get ahead in the 21st-century workplace. Flexible scheduling and delivery options (online and face-to-face) are designed to help workers take advantage of growth opportunities and advance careers through training and obtaining industry-recognized licenses and certifications.
Personal Enrichment: Never stop growing. Never stop learning. TCSG colleges offer a wide variety of enrichment courses that provide opportunities for individuals to expand knowledge and skills.
2,500 companies 1.8 million contact hours 255,650 employees trained

Military & Veterans
13,328 Military Members, Dependents and Veterans Served TCSG colleges--many with full-time veteran assistance programs, veteran coordinators, dedicated veteran spaces, and student veteran organizations--are committed to assisting military members and families in service and in transition from military service to civilian employment.
Georgia VECTR Center serves as a gateway for veterans' re-entry into Georgia's public postsecondary educational systems and workforce. 5,167 unique individuals received services during AY18

Workforce Development
TCSG's Office of Workforce Development assumed administration of WorkSource Georgia, the state's federally-funded employment and training program in July 2018. WorkSource Georgia provides Workforce Innovation and Opportunity Act (WIOA) funds and technical assistance to 19 workforce development areas across the state.
WIOA funds target training opportunities in high-demand fields, which ensures that participants leave the program with a living wage in a growth industry.

WIOA funds impact: 84% of adult participants gained employment 89% of dislocated worker participants gained employment 77% of youth participants gained employment or were
placed in education opportunities

Complete College Georgia
TCSG is well on its way to meeting the workforce needs of Georgia's industries by 2025, the goal set by Complete College Georgia. The system is ahead of its FY18 benchmark by 32,690 students. These are students who have completed the requirements for an associate degree, diploma or certificate.
Prisoner Re-entry
Adult Education works to make a real difference in the lives of Georgia inmates. In FY18, Adult Education served 5,061 students in Department of Corrections facilities. In addition, GED mobile testing served 6,001 correctional test takers. 10
